excise tax an indirect tax levied on the production of certain goods and services
revenue income received
sales tax a tax paid when buying retail goods
direct tax a tax paid directly to the government, such as property tax or income tax

indirect tax a tax paid indirectly through the purchase of taxed goods and service
progressive tax a tax in which the tax rate increases as the taxable amount increases

Medicare a federal health insurance program for people aged 65 and older
federal budget an estimate of the federal government’s total revenue and spending in a year
estate tax a tax imposed on property inherited by a descendant or lawful heir
gift tax a tax imposed on the transfer of gifts or property from one individual to another

Medicaid a federal and state program to fund medical and health-related services for low-income people

unemployment insurance a sum of money paid to individuals who have lost their jobs
budget surplus a situation in which the government’s revenue exceeds its expenditures
budget deficit a situation in which the government’s expenditures exceed its revenue

The US ________________________ right
gives the government the _____________ to collect taxes. Article 1,
section 8, of the Constitution states the following:

The Congress shall have Power To lay and collect Taxes, Duties,
Imposts and Excises, to pay the Debts and provide for the common
Defence and general Welfare of the United States; but all Duties,
Imposts and Excises shall be uniform throughout the United States....
